3 Things That Can Happen When You Forgo Air Conditioning Maintenance From A Pro

Air conditioning maintenance is skipped by some well-meaning homeowners who assume that they do not have to get it. Routine maintenance is important because it ensures that AC systems are functioning correctly. A system that is at risk for a breakdown might temporarily continue to produce cool air. However, at some point, an issue, such as low coolant levels, is bound to cause issues, such as blowing warm air. Coolant levels are checked during routine maintenance and coolant is added if needed.
